carwow raises $7.2m for easy car comparison

Less than a year after launch and raising a $2m seed round, car comparison startup carwow has raised a $7.2m Series A round.

The London-based startup lets users compare cars from multiple dealers simultaneously when purchasing a car.

The investment comes from Balderton Capital, Episode 1 Ventures and Samos Investments, all of whom participated in the seed round earlier this year.

carwow’s rapid growth

The service was launched in February 2014 after its three cofounders lamented a lack of suitable comparison services for non-car enthusiasts.

In the hope of making car buying smoother and less stressful, carwow lets users search for cars on sale from dealers and easily compare them. The price and contact details are all available through the platform and users can directly contact their chosen dealer to buy a vehicle.

The website features cars ranging from £10,000 to over £100,000 and the average carwow user spends £25,000.

Advertising and new markets

For carwow, this year has been about getting its product live and getting traction in the market. This most recent investment will be used to really accelerator the startup’s growth.

“This latest round will be used to expand the team further, roll out above-the-line advertising campaigns and start exploring new markets,” explains CEO James Hind.

Rob Moffat of Balderton Capital celebrated the company’s “huge progress over the course of 2014” and said that he believes that the service can become the default option for car buyers.
